Overview

RNU7-156P is a pseudogene related to the U7 small nuclear RNA (snRNA) genes, located on human chromosome 5. U7 snRNA is part of the U7 small nuclear ribonucleoprotein (snRNP) complex, which in functional form is critical for the 3′ end processing of replication-dependent histone pre-mRNAs, a process essential for cell cycle progression. However, as a pseudogene, RNU7-156P lacks protein-coding potential and is thought to be a non-functional relic, with no current evidence for transcription into a functional RNA or any biological or disease relevance. Pseudogenes, such as RNU7-156P, often arise from the duplication or retrotransposition of functional genes. They typically contain sequence similarity to the parent gene but have lost the ability to make a functional product due to accumulated mutations, deletions, or truncations. While the RNU7-1 gene (functional U7 snRNA) is biologically relevant, regulating histone mRNA processing and implicated in rare genetic disorders, the RNU7-156P pseudogene is not implicated in any known function or disease and is not a therapeutic target.
